These chemists lived before 8000 B.C. In an area called the Middle East. This is the stone age because they just used simple stone tools. Metals have not been discovered yet. Once these chemists learned how to start and control fires. This helped them to change materials to their advantage. They could cook foods and hardened mud bricks.

In 1922 Bohr suggested that electrons do not orbit randomly but they move in specific circular orbits or electron shells. This is kind of like our planets orbitint the sun. Electrons jump between these shells by gaining or losing energy. He ended up winning the nobel Prize in physics in 1922.

In 1904 Nagaoka made his own model of the atom. The atom was resembled like a miniature solar system. At the center of the atom was a large positive charge kind of like the sun. The negative electrons orbited around this charge kind of like the planets that orbit the sun.

In 1660 Robert Boyle experimented with behavior of gases. He was interested to what happened when gases were under pressure. Through lots of tests Boyle found out that matter is made out of many many particles. He believed that the tiny particles would group together in different ways to form individual substances. He thought that the purpose of chemistry was to determine the types of particles made up in the substances.

In 1808 Dalton suggested that matter was made up of elements. He was the first scientist to identify an element as a pure substance. Some of the famous substances he found were gold, chlorine and oxygen. He also put forward the first modern theory of atomic structures. He said that each element is composed of a particle called an atom. All atoms in a element are identical in mass, and no two elements have the same atom mass. All oxygen atoms have the same mass but they are different from the chlorine atoms.

The Quantam Theory is a modern day theory. There are 5 main parts of the Quantum theory. 1.Energy is not continuous. 2.Elementary particles behave like particles and waves. 3.The movement of these particles is inherently random. 4.It is physically impossible to know both the position and the momentum of a particle at the same time. 5.The atomic world is nothing like the world we live in. Niels Bohr said that anybody that does not understand what quantum theory is shocked.

In 1908 Ernest Rutherford won the Nobel Prize for his work in radioactivity. He suggested that atoms were mainly empty spaces through which positive particles could pass, but at the core was a tiny positively charged center. This he called the nucleus which is pretty much the brain of the cell.

Refined Bohrs model . He discovered the nucleus contained positively charged particles called protons and neutral particles called neutrons. The neutron has about the same mass as the proton but carries on electrical charge.

Were both greek philosipher. Demotcratis came up with the word Atomos which means indivisible. He stated that each type of material was made up of a different type of atomos. These different particles he believed gave each materials its own unique set of properties. By mixing different atomos you could make new materials with their own unique properties. Some people didn't believe this because of another greek philoipher who name was Aristotle. He stated that everything was made up of fire, water. air and earth. Everyone believed Aristotle more but looking back on it Democratis was more right then Aristotle.

In 1770 Antoine Lavoisier started to studied chemical interactions. By 1780s he had made a system for naming chemicals. This was important because all scientists could make observation and use the same words to describe. Using the system he found out chemicals like hydrogen, oxygen and carbon. He is called the father of chemistry. Sadley in the french revolution he chose the wrong side and got his head chopped off. After he died his wife Marie carried on his work.

In 1897 Thomson was the first person to discover the subatomic Particle. Through his research and studies he found out about the subatomic particle. He believed that negatively charged particles were part of atoms. He said that it was kind of like raisins in a bun.
